请选择 进入手机版 | 继续访问电脑版
帖子
帖子
用户
博客
课程
显示全部楼层
41
帖子
1
勋章
227
Y币

[其他] data中值变了,外面显示不变

[复制链接]
发表于 2022-6-29 12:29:24
  <view class="item-left">
                <text class="item-title">清除缓存</text>
            </view>
            <view class="item-right">
                <text class="item-desc">{dataList[0].desc}</text>
                <image class="item-arrow" src="../../image/act/arrow_right.png"></image>
            </view>
这里显示目前的缓存有多少,在apiready中运行出,希望能实时更新,可没有作用,不显示统计值
apiready() {
            var that = this;
            api.getCacheSize(function (ret) {
                var size = ret.size;
                if (size > 1024 * 100) {
                    that.data.dataList[0].desc = (size / 1024 / 1024).toFixed(1) + 'M';
                }
            });
请帮忙解决下,我就想象vue框架一样,改变里面的data的值 ,外面显示直接跟着变,目前情况是我直接给一个固定值 ,他也不会显示我设的值。请帮忙,谢谢了




看一下数据绑定
https://docs.apicloud.com/apiclo ... ex=1&subIndex=2

你的data没有写吧

data(){
            return {
                title: 'Hello App',
                content: 'this is content',
                footer: 'this is footer'
            }
        }
您需要登录后才可以回帖 登录

本版积分规则